Core Ingredients in Pamela's Baking & Pancake Mix

Pamela's most well-known product, the Gluten Free Baking & Pancake Mix, is a versatile blend designed for everything from fluffy pancakes to muffins. The base of this mix consists of several key components that work together to replicate the texture and structure typically provided by wheat flour.

  • Brown Rice Flour: Provides a subtle nutty flavor and whole-grain nutrition.
  • White Rice Flour: Lends a light, delicate texture to baked goods.
  • Cultured Buttermilk: Adds a slight tang and helps activate the leavening agents for a tender crumb.
  • Almond Meal: Contributes moisture and flavor; may appear as brown specks in the mix.
  • Tapioca Starch: A fine starch that helps with binding and gives a chewy texture.
  • Sweet Rice Flour: Provides additional stickiness and chewiness, mimicking gluten.
  • Potato Starch: Lightens the texture of the finished product.
  • Grainless & Aluminum-Free Baking Powder: A double-acting leavener free of cornstarch.
  • Baking Soda: A crucial leavening agent that reacts with the buttermilk.
  • Sea Salt: Balances the sweetness and enhances the overall flavor.
  • Xanthan Gum: Acts as a binder and thickener, essential for providing structure in gluten-free baking.

Understanding the Artisan Flour Blend

For recipes requiring a simpler flour substitute, Pamela's offers an Artisan Blend. This product focuses purely on the flour combination, excluding the added leaveners found in the baking mix. The artisan blend is designed for cup-for-cup replacement in a wide range of traditional recipes. The ingredients include:

  • Brown Rice Flour
  • Tapioca Starch
  • White Rice Flour
  • Potato Starch
  • Sorghum Flour
  • Arrowroot Starch
  • Guar Gum
  • Sweet Rice Flour
  • Rice Bran

The Role of Key Ingredients in Gluten-Free Baking

Each component in Pamela's mix serves a specific purpose to mimic the properties of traditional wheat flour, especially the elasticity and structure provided by gluten. For example, xanthan gum and guar gum are vital thickeners that trap air and provide a cohesive structure, preventing baked goods from becoming crumbly. The combination of different rice flours and starches is key to achieving a balanced texture that is neither too dense nor too dry.

Important Allergen and Dietary Information

While Pamela's is a trusted brand for gluten-free products, customers should always read the label carefully for specific allergen information, as formulations can change. The company's facility is certified gluten-free, with testing ensuring levels are at 10ppm or less. However, some mixes, like the Baking & Pancake Mix, contain dairy, while others, like the Artisan Blend, are dairy-free by ingredient. It is also important to note that the equipment used to produce some of their products also processes tree nuts, eggs, and soy. This information is crucial for those with severe allergies.
